Output f6012bb34cc496e70b1313356ac3b1c2e13f2df8944f01b7206eebe54825121e:1

value
661894847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de616ca8747cd653a2f008952f0717ed648cae49 OP_EQUAL
address
3MxreJJvByhejqPJe4tj4wXjtYA1NGwWov
transaction
f6012bb34cc496e70b1313356ac3b1c2e13f2df8944f01b7206eebe54825121e
confirmations
92553
spent
true